| 释义 | native speaker noun[ C ]
 uk /ˌneɪ.tɪv ˈspiː.kər/ us /ˌneɪ.t̬ɪv ˈspiː.kɚ/
 B2
 someone who has spoken a particular language since they were a baby, rather than having learned it as a child or adult: 母语使用者,说本族语的人
 All our teachers are native speakers of English.我们所有的老师都是以英语为母语的人。
 a native-speaker dictionary说本族语者使用的词典
 He is a native speaker of Russian.
 Native speakers just learn these idioms naturally.
 I know I'll never speak French like a native speaker.
